IP Phone?

A telephone that converts voice into IP packets and vice versa for voice over IP (VoIP) telephone service. The term usually refers to a telephone with built-in IP signaling protocols such as H.323 or SIP that is used in conjunction with an IP PBX in an enterprise. However, it may also refer to a software-based phone (softphone) that is installed in the users PC and requires that calls be made from the PC
